Objective: To explore the effects of the compatibility of Panax notoginseng saponinsn and icariin on high glucose-induced proliferation inhibition of osteoblasts. Method: The third-fifth generation cells were taken as experimental model
osteoblast density was 1×105/mL
the growth of the osteoblasts was observed when glucose (Glu) concentrations were 20
40
60 mmol·L-1.The concentration of P. notoginseng saponins and icariin were 10
20
50
100 mg·L-1
MTT was applied to determine the protective effect of high glucose-induced proliferation inhibition of osteoblasts. Result: Compared with control group
the growth of the osteoblasts was significantly inhibited when Glu concentrations was 60 mmol·L-1 (P<0.05
P<0.01).P. notoginseng saponins and icariin in a dose of 10
20
50 mg·L-1 had significantly protective effect of high glucose-induced proliferation inhibition of osteoblasts(P<0.05
P<0.01).When the component formula of P. notoginseng saponinsn and icariin was 50 mg·L-1: 20 mg·L-1
compared with control group
the component group can promote proliferation of osteoblasts(P<0.01). Conclusion: The compatibility of P. notoginseng saponinsn and icariin was feasible in the protective effect of high glucose-induced proliferation inhibition of osteoclasts.
